Vivian Goldschmidt is a graduate of New York University with a Masters of Art degree in Nutritional Sciences and Biochemistry. Vivian believes that it is necessary to identify and solve the root causes of disease rather than just treat the symptoms, as conventional medicine. This allows great success in combatting the condition, but also empowers the individual to take control of their health and experience a whole sense of wellness.
